Context
Matthias Replaces Judas
24And praying, they said: Thou, Lord, who knowest the heart of all men, shew whether of these two thou hast chosen, 25To take the place of this ministry and apostleship, from which Judas hath by transgression fallen, that he might go to his own place. 26And they gave them lot, and the lot fell upon Matthias, and he was numbered with the eleven apostles.…
